
MySQL
威廉哥哥
我想成为一个很厉害的人,让这个世界因为我,而有一点点的不一样。
展开
-
实现MySQL每日自动备份的需求(Linux系统)
在适当位置建立文件夹用于存储自动生成的sql文件[root@vagrant-centos65 ~]# cd /root[root@vagrant-centos65 ~]# mkdir mysqlBackUpEveryday[root@vagrant-centos65 ~]#创建并编辑脚本文件[root@vagrant-centos65 ~]# touch mysqlBackUp.sh[root@vagrant-centos65 ~]# vim mysqlBackUp.sh/usr/b.原创 2020-10-26 17:26:49 · 185 阅读 · 0 评论 -
MyIsam和InnoDB的区别
MySQL默认采用的是MyISAM。MyISAM不支持事务,而InnoDB支持。InnoDB的AUTOCOMMIT默认是打开的,即每条SQL语句会默认被封装成一个事务,自动提交,这样会影响速度,所以最好是把多条SQL语句显示放在begin和commit之间,组成一个事务去提交。InnoDB支持数据行锁定,MyISAM不支持行锁定,只支持锁定整个表。即MyISAM同一个表上的读锁和写锁是互斥的,My转载 2017-08-04 17:52:25 · 259 阅读 · 0 评论 -
MySQL在创建数据表的时候int(3)和int有什么区别?
1.缘由:想出这个问题的原因是我今天在给同事写个测试的接口的时候遇到的,他需要功能得添加一张新的数据表,我就自己写数据表,在上一家公司的时候,我大多写的是,比如说: CREATE TABLE IF NOT EXISTS XXX( id int PRIMARY KEY AUTO_INCREMENT NOT NULL DEFAULT 0 COMMENT “ID”,原创 2017-09-27 18:44:29 · 3350 阅读 · 2 评论 -
MySQL数据类型--decimal
DECIMAL从MySQL 5.1引入,列的声明语法是DECIMAL(M,D)。在MySQL 5.1中,参量的取值范围如下:·M 是数字的最大数(精度)。其范围为1~65(在较旧的MySQL版本中,允许的范围是1~254),M 的默认值是10。·D 是小数点右侧数字的数目(标度)。其范围是0~30,但不得超过M。原创 2017-11-08 11:38:33 · 328 阅读 · 0 评论 -
Mysql修改root密码的方法
Mysql修改root密码的方法方法1/usr/local/mysql/bin/mysqladmin -uroot -p旧密码 password 新密码暂不更新原创 2019-04-18 00:02:53 · 196 阅读 · 0 评论